#9b8199 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9b8199 is composed of 60.8% red, 50.6% green and 60%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.8% magenta, 1.3%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 304.6 degrees, a saturation of 11.5% and a lightness of 55.7%. #9b8199 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#370333.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#9b8199

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050405 is the darkest color, while #faf9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b8199

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928a92 is the less saturated color, while #fb21ea is the most saturated one.
